WebThe Cuban Government are expecting a total of 2.5 million tourists in 2024. However, in the past two years, Cuba has suffered a big blow to its image as a holiday destination in the eyes of consumers. The political situation, shortages and economic crisis have made it impossible to spin a positive narrative about Cuba in the rest of the world. WebApr 25, 2024 · Re: Are the food shortages common? Apr 30, 2024, 12:37 AM. Save. I was at a 3 star in Varadero in December 2024. All week, there was no butter, milk, or vodka. Most days, the buffet served roast turkey, fresh fish, sweet potatoes and cabbage, rice and beans, unripe watermelon and pineapple.
